
Beef and Cauliflower Mash Casserole
A quick and easy keto-friendly beef and cauliflower mash casserole, perfect for a fulfilling low-calorie and high-protein meal.

Ingredients
For 4 servings
- 600 g lean ground beef
- 1 cauliflower
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 onion
- 2 clove garlic
- 100 g cheddar cheese
- salt — to taste
- black pepper — to taste
- 1 tsp dried thyme
Instructions
- 1
Preheat the oven to 200°C (390°F).
- 2
Chop the cauliflower into florets and steam them until tender, about 10 minutes.
- 3
Meanwhile, he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and minced garlic, sauté until translucent.
- 4
Add the ground beef to the skillet, breaking it apart with a spatula. Cook until browned, seasoning with salt, black pepper, and dried thyme.
- 5
Mash the steamed cauliflower with the remaining tablespoon of olive oil until smooth, seasoning with salt and pepper to taste.
- 6
Layer the cooked beef mixture at the bottom of a baking dish, then spread the cauliflower mash evenly on top.
- 7
Sprinkle grated cheddar cheese over the cauliflower mash.
- 8
Bake in the preheated oven for 10 minutes or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- 9
Remove from the oven and let cool slightly before serving.
